clk: mediatek: mt7981: deduplicate clock gate drivers
MT7981 declares a separate U_BOOT_DRIVER, probe() function and compatible table for each clock gate controller, despite all of them sharing the same implementation. Describe the gates directly in each controller's struct mtk_clk_tree, reference the trees from the driver data and use the generic mtk_clk_topckgen_ops. The two sgmiisys controllers, which share the same DM flags and (absent) bind() callback, are merged into a single U_BOOT_DRIVER; ethsys keeps its own driver as it binds a reset controller. This also stops using mtk_common_clk_gate_init() and struct mtk_cg_priv, which are scheduled for removal. No functional change intended.
